cpu/hotplug: Hide cpu_up/down()

Use separate functions for the device core to bring a CPU up and down.

Users outside the device core must use add/remove_cpu() which will take
care of extra housekeeping work like keeping sysfs in sync.

Make cpu_up/down() static and replace the extra layer of indirection.

[ tglx: Removed the extra wrapper functions and adjusted function names ]
